Comprehensive Guide to Security Audits and Compliance
In an increasingly digitized world, ensuring the security of your data and systems is paramount. This guide covers essential aspects such as security audits, vulnerability management, GDPR compliance, and more. Whether you’re a seasoned IT professional or just starting, our aim is to provide clear and actionable insights.
Understanding Security Audits
A security audit evaluates an organization’s information system’s security posture. It includes assessing compliance with legal and regulatory standards, identifying vulnerabilities, and recommending mitigative measures. Effective audits are critical in identifying weak points that could be exploited by malicious actors.
There are different types of audits: internal audits, which are conducted by the organization itself, and external audits, where independent firms assess compliance. Each type serves distinct purposes and reveals varying insights into your security landscape.
Regular audits enhance your organization’s ability to protect sensitive information and foster a culture of security awareness among employees. This cultural shift is often accompanied by ongoing training and clear communication of security policies.
Vulnerability Management
Vulnerability management refers to the process of identifying, evaluating, treating, and reporting security vulnerabilities in systems and applications. It’s a critical component of an effective security strategy. The proactive identification of vulnerabilities can prevent potential exploitation by cybercriminals.
Key steps in vulnerability management include continuous monitoring of systems, conducting regular scans, prioritizing vulnerabilities based on threat levels, and applying patches promptly. Tools such as vulnerability scanners or patch management software are instrumental in streamlining this process.
Ultimately, a comprehensive vulnerability management strategy not only reduces the risk but also demonstrates due diligence in maintaining compliance with regulations like GDPR and SOC 2.
GDPR Compliance
GDPR compliance ensures that organizations process personal data consistently with the rights of individuals outlined in the General Data Protection Regulation. Key principles include transparency, data minimization, and accountability.
Implementing effective measures for compliance can involve appointing a Data Protection Officer (DPO), conducting data protection impact assessments, and drafting clear privacy policies. Organizations must also ensure that they have robust data breach response mechanisms in place, which are crucial in maintaining user trust.
Non-compliance can lead to significant penalties; therefore, understanding and addressing GDPR requirements is essential for modern businesses that handle personal data of EU citizens.
SOC 2 Compliance
SOC 2 compliance is crucial for service organizations that handle customer data. It indicates that the organization manages data securely to protect the interests of its clients. SOC 2 reports assess controls related to security, availability, processing integrity, confidentiality, and privacy.
Achieving compliance involves stringent policies and procedures, regular assessments, employee training, and continuous improvement practices. It’s not just about ticking boxes but demonstrating a commitment to ongoing security and data protection.
Organizations that achieve SOC 2 compliance can differentiate themselves in the market, fostering customer confidence and expanding competitive advantage.
Incident Response and Threat Modeling
Effective incident response involves a structured approach to managing and mitigating security breaches or attacks. A well-defined incident response plan helps minimize damage, recover quickly, and maintain business continuity.
Threat modeling is a critical step in this process. It involves identifying potential threats and vulnerabilities in a system design, evaluating the impact, and determining mitigation strategies. Regular threat modeling sessions can enhance an organization’s preparedness for various attack vectors.
Both incident response and threat modeling work synergistically to foster a robust security posture. They ensure that organizations are not only reactive but also proactive in identifying and addressing security threats.
Penetration Testing
Penetration testing simulates cyber attacks on your systems to identify weaknesses before they can be exploited by malicious actors. This process involves a technical evaluation of your security measures and provides valuable information on how to enhance your defenses.
Engaging in regular penetration testing can help organizations stay one step ahead of cyber threats by recognizing vulnerabilities they might not even be aware of. It’s an essential tactic in your security arsenal and promotes a culture of transparency and safety.
Whether conducted in-house or outsourced to professionals, penetration testing is invaluable in reinforcing your security framework and supporting compliance efforts.
Creating Effective Privacy Policies
A privacy policy generator can provide organizations with a framework to draft their privacy policies quickly. Customizable templates help ensure that all legal requirements are fulfilled while still reflecting the organization’s unique practices regarding data handling.
A well-crafted privacy policy not only complies legally but also builds trust with users, fostering a transparent relationship where individuals feel secure about how their data is managed.
Regularly updating your privacy policy in response to regulatory changes and evolving business practices is vital to maintaining compliance and user trust. Implementing clear communication regarding data collection and usage enhances your organization’s credibility.
Frequently Asked Questions
What is the purpose of a security audit?
A security audit evaluates an organization’s security measures to ensure compliance with regulations and identify vulnerabilities.
How can I ensure GDPR compliance?
Ensure GDPR compliance by understanding the principles of data protection, appointing a Data Protection Officer, and regularly reviewing your data processing practices.
What are the benefits of penetration testing?
Penetration testing helps identify vulnerabilities before attackers can exploit them, strengthen your security defenses, and support compliance efforts.
Conclusion
Security audits, vulnerability management, compliance with GDPR and SOC 2, incident response, threat modeling, penetration testing, and effective privacy policies are crucial in today’s digital landscape. Implementing these strategies ensures your organization not only protects sensitive data but also fosters trust with stakeholders.
